This text investigates the foundational structures and evolving frameworks necessary for the development of comprehensive communication theories. Fred L. Casmir, an established scholar in the field of human communication, synthesizes diverse perspectives to address the complexities of how information is exchanged and interpreted. The book provides a systematic approach to evaluating existing models while proposing new directions for theoretical inquiry in a globalized context.
